The Silk Road is a historic network of trade routes that connected the East and the West, facilitating the exchange of goods, ideas, and culture between different civilizations Stretching over 4,000 miles from China to the Mediterranean, the Silk Road played a crucial role in the development of the ancient world Today, travelers can retrace the footsteps of ancient merchants and explorers on an all-inclusive train tour of the Silk Road, immersing themselves in the rich history and culture of this historic route.

Another highlight of these tours is the opportunity to visit UNESCO World Heritage sites such as the Mogao Caves in Dunhuang, the ancient city of Samarkand in Uzbekistan, and the old town of Bukhara These sites are not only visually stunning but also hold immense historical significance, offering insights into the ancient civilizations that once thrived along the Silk Road Guided tours and cultural performances are often included in the itinerary, providing travelers with a deeper understanding of the local traditions and customs.
